I don't think there is much to help you do this kind of processing on a whole large image at once within the phone on the current SDK.
I think you might have to read a part of the image, process it, and write it out filter style, implementing all the image compression/decompression yourself. Or you could determine what processing needs to be done on the phone, and post the image to a server to do the actual processing.
